检索规则说明:AND代表“并且”;OR代表“或者”;NOT代表“不包含”;(注意必须大写,运算符两边需空一格)
检 索 范 例 :范例一: (K=图书馆学 OR K=情报学) AND A=范并思 范例二:J=计算机应用与软件 AND (U=C++ OR U=Basic) NOT M=Visual
机构地区:[1]南京电子技术研究所,江苏省南京市210013
出 处:《信息化研究》2009年第6期11-14,共4页INFORMATIZATION RESEARCH
摘 要:在大型智能系统中,种类繁多的嵌入各种控制软件的设备分布于不同的使用环境中,如何运用系统既有的现场总线来解决嵌入式设备程序的维护问题,是提高工作效率的关键所在。文中介绍了一种基于CAN总线实现远程在线更新程序的技术。运用TI公司提供的Flash API函数库,用编程的方式来实现对TMS320F2808片内Flash存储资源的读写操作,再借助上位机辅助软件来实现远程在线更新。侧重介绍几种不同编程方式的选择原则、实现原理以及过程中需要注意的问题。这种方式在实际工程运用中得到了验证,工作稳定可靠。In the large-scale intelligent system, many embedded equipments are distributed in different environments. A key problem is how to enhance work efficiency, and how to solve the problem of online remote updating program technology based on field bus. This paper introduces a custom programming implementation of using CAN bus communication to upgrade the program in the TMS320F2808 on-chip Flash together with using Flash API lib of TI offering, with emphasis on the selection principle of different hardware program- ming modes. A brief summary of their functional operation, the principle of the remote updating online and the problem that you must take extra care are presented. This method works stablely work. program with during actual work.
关 键 词:现场总线 TMS320F2808 FLASH API 在线更新程序
分 类 号:TP311.53[自动化与计算机技术—计算机软件与理论]
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在链接到云南高校图书馆文献保障联盟下载...
云南高校图书馆联盟文献共享服务平台 版权所有©
您的IP:216.73.216.145